Internet Explorer 8 now allows users to more easily manage their toolbars and add-ons. Feedback from Internet Explorer 7 users clearly indicated that there is a need for easier management of toolbar and add-ons. Our IE7 user feedback showed that less experienced users had problems with hiding toolbars to free up browser screen real estate, or to get rid of a toolbar that they no longer wanted. More experienced users understood that any toolbar and add-on that runs in a browser will have an impact on browser startup time, new tab creation time, and navigation speed and they wanted an easier way to manage the set of add-ons that actually run. Our company uses network with a Domain Controller configured on Windows Server 2008 with Active Directory and group policies implemented. All of our developers login from Domain controller on their machines and on local computers those users are member of "Standard User" group only. When we are logged in with local user on those machines we cannot manage (Add/Edit/Delete) the Virtual Directories in IIS installed on local computer. But when we login with Domain Administrator user on the same machine it gives all the options to manage Virtual Directories in IIS.
